Библиотека сайта rus-linux.net
| Beyond Linux From Scratch. Version 2011-12-30 | ||
| Назад | 20. Почтовые серверы | Вперед |
Пакет Qpopper-4.0.9
Знакомимся с пакетом Qpopper
В пакете Qpopper находится почтовый сервер POP3.
Информация о пакете
- Загрузка (FTP): ftp://ftp.qualcomm.com/eudora/servers/unix/popper/qpopper4.0.9.tar.gz
- Контрольная сумма MD5: de2cd15f95cfd00d0d080fd16287acad
- Размер загружаемого пакета: 2,7 MB
- Оценочный размер требуемого дискового пространства: 9,1 MB
- Оценочное время сборки: 0,1 SBU
Зависимости пакета Qpopper
Обязательные
Почтовый транспортный агент MTA
Необязательные
OpenSSL-1.0.0e, Linux-PAM-1.1.5 и MIT Kerberos V5-1.6 или Heimdal-1.4
Замечания для пользователей: http://wiki.linuxfromscratch.org/blfs/wiki/qpopper
Установка пакета Qpopper
Установите пакет Qpopper с помощью следующих команд:
./configure --prefix=/usr --enable-standalone && make
Теперь в роли пользователя root выполните:
make install && install -D -m644 GUIDE.pdf /usr/share/doc/qpopper-4.0.9/GUIDE.pdf
Пояснение команды
--enable-standalone: Этот параметр позволяет запускать пакет Qpopper в автономном режиме более гибко
Конфигурирование пакета Qpopper
Подробнее о конфигурировании
Обновите конфигурационный файл Syslog и заставьте демон syslogd заново считать новый файл с тем, чтобы были зарегистрированы события для Qpopper:
echo "local0.notice;local0.debug /var/log/POP.log" >> \
/etc/syslog.conf &&
killall -HUP syslogd
Если вы хотите, чтобы Qpopper при загрузке системы запускался автоматически, установите загрузочный скрипт /etc/rc.d/init.d/qpopper, который находится в пакете blfs-bootscripts-20100825.
make install-qpopper
В этой процедуре запуска используется конфигурационный файл. Подробности, описывающие конфигурационный файл, можно найти в документационном файле GUIDE.pdf.
cat > /etc/mail/qpopper.conf << "EOF" # Конфигурационный файл Qpopper set debug = false set spool-dir = /var/spool/mail/ set temp-dir = /var/spool/mail/ set downcase-user = true set trim-domain = true set statistics = true # Конец файла /etc/shells EOF
Если вы используете inetd, следующая команда добавит запись для Qpopper в файл /etc/inetd.conf:
echo "pop3 stream tcp nowait root /usr/sbin/popper popper" >> \
/etc/inetd.conf &&
killall inetd || inetd
Выполните команду killall -HUP inetd для того, чтобы заново считать измененный файл inetd.conf.
Если вы используете xinetd, то следующая команда создаст для Qpopper файл /etc/xinetd.d/pop3:
cat >> /etc/xinetd.d/pop3 << "EOF"
# Начало файла /etc/xinetd.d/pop3
service pop3
{
port = 110
socket_type = stream
protocol = tcp
wait = no
user = root
server = /usr/sbin/popper
}
# Конец файла /etc/xinetd.d/pop3
EOF
Выполните команду killall -HUP xinetd для того, чтобы заново считать измененный файл xinetd.conf.
Описание пакета
Установленные программы: popper
Установленные библиотеки: Нет
Установленные директории: Нет
Краткое описание
popper | демон сервера POP3 |
Перевод сделан с варианта оригинала, датированного 2009-07-17 14:05:50 +0000
| Предыдущий раздел: | Оглавление | Следующий раздел: |
| Пакет Postfix-2.8.4 | Пакет Sendmail-8.14.4 |
